Localized surgical debridement for the management of orbital mucormycosis.

ABSTRACT

PURPOSE:

To describe the role of localized debridement and instillation of amphotericin B for the management of orbital mucormycosis post COVID-19 infection with a view to avoid exenteration.

METHODS:

The records of all patients with orbital mucormycosis post COVID-19 infection in the last 6 months from December 2020 to June 2021 were evaluated, and ten patients were identified who were successfully managed with localized debridement, that is, removing the fungal tissue and necrotic material and amphotericin B gel instillation locally. MRI scan was used to identify the area of fungal infiltration and presence of necrotic material. Early surgery in the form of transconjunctival orbitotomy was performed for disease in the infraorbital fissure area, and superior transcutaneous lid crease approach was employed for disease in the superomedial orbit or medial orbit. Most patients had lid edema, ptosis, and proptosis; this resolved with the medication. Systemic antifungals were given and the follow-up ranged from 1 to 5 months.

RESULTS:

The ptosis, proptosis, and lid edema subsided in all, except in one patient who had residual ptosis and in one who had residual ophthalmoplegia. Vision deficit did not occur in any patient. All patients were successfully discharged on oral antifungal medication.

CONCLUSION:

Localized clearance of the fungal tissue and the necrotic material is a good option to avoid exenteration in cases of orbital mucormycosis, avoiding disfigurement and mental trauma to the patient.
